Team,

The cut-over of Relaybot, our deploy-status chat bot, completed Tuesday night without rollback. Traffic now routes through the new Quillhaven cluster; the legacy listener was decommissioned after a 48-hour overlap. All webhook signatures were re-verified post-migration, and the bot's service account was re-scoped to read-only access on pipeline metadata. One transient alerting gap (about four minutes) occurred during DNS propagation and was logged. For your review, the configuration now active in production is reproduced below.

config for tagaf-bawif:
[norok]
host = norok.ordinworks.local
user = norok_svc
database = norok_prod

Vendor: Scanlith Technologies, barcode scanner SDK for the Cratefox warehouse app. Contract renews annually; support window is weekdays only. Known quirk: firmware 4.2 drops pairing after sleep — workaround documented in the integration wiki. New team members should not contact Scanlith's general line. All technical escalations go to their assigned integration engineer at the address below.

escalation mailbox, bagef-bagag: oliax.drumir.jorath@crelvolabs.test

# Build Provenance: Incremental Rebuilds on Mosswire

Quick primer: Mosswire only rebuilds pages whose content hash changed, so "why didn't my page update?" usually means the source hash matched. Every incremental run writes a provenance record — which inputs, which template version, which cache entries it reused. If output looks stale, don't nuke the cache first; check the provenance log. Each record is keyed by the token that appears below.

build token for fafof-tageg: htk21_f30a3062ec5a0972b3bbf